Description

1,2,3,4,5,6,7,8-Octafluoro-9,10-Bis(Mesitylethynyl)Anthracene is a highly functionalized, fluorinated anthracene derivative designed for advanced materials research and development. This compound matters for its unique electronic and photophysical properties, which are critical for developing next-generation organic semiconductors and optoelectronic devices. It is primarily needed by R&D chemists and material scientists in the fields of organic electronics, photovoltaics, and advanced sensor technology. Application

  • Organic Light-Emitting Diodes (OLEDs): As a potential host or dopant material in the emissive layer due to its fluorinated, rigid anthracene core for enhanced electron transport and color purity.
  • Organic Photovoltaics (OPVs / Perovskite Solar Cells): Investigation as an electron-transporting material or an additive to improve charge carrier mobility and device stability.
  • Organic Field-Effect Transistors (OFETs): Exploration as a semiconducting layer where its molecular architecture can facilitate high charge carrier mobility.
  • Chemical Sensors and Probes: Utilization of its fluorinated anthracene structure as a building block for fluorescent chemosensors sensitive to specific analytes or environmental changes.
  • Advanced Material Research: Serving as a key synthetic intermediate or a model compound for studying structure-property relationships in polycyclic aromatic hydrocarbons (PAHs).
  • Non-Linear Optical (NLO) Materials: Potential application in the development of materials for frequency doubling and optical limiting due to its extended π-conjugation system.

Basic Information

Product Name 1,2,3,4,5,6,7,8-Octafluoro-9,10-Bis(Mesitylethynyl)Anthracene
CAS No. 1067426-46-3
Molecular Formula C38H22F8
Molecular Weight 606.57 g/mol
Synonyms 9,10-Bis[(2,4,6-trimethylphenyl)ethynyl]-1,2,3,4,5,6,7,8-octafluoroanthracene; Octafluorobis(mesitylethynyl)anthracene; OF-BMEA; 1,2,3,4,5,6,7,8-Octafluoro-9,10-bis[(2,4,6-trimethylphenyl)ethynyl]anthracene; 1067426-46-3; F8-BMEA; Fluorinated Mesitylethynyl Anthracene Derivative

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). This compound is strictly light-sensitive (protect from all light exposure). For long-term storage, consider storing under an inert atmosphere such as argon or nitrogen to prevent potential degradation.
